It’s a … WebMay 23, 2024 · Chinese Fan Palm (Livistona chinensis) – Also known as fountain palm, the Chinese fan palm is a slow-growing palm with a graceful, weeping appearance. At a mature height of about 25 feet (7.5 m.), Chinese fan palm works well in large pots. This is a hardier palm that tolerates temps down to about 15 degrees F. (-9 C.). WebSago Palm Quick Facts They are slow-growing, taking as long as 50 years to reach their full height. Females (queens) grow to be 15 feet tall and 8 feet wide. Males (kings) reach a height and width of 8 feet. Sagos don't flower but do produce large, cone-like structures after about 15 years of growth.
